Which option correctly characterizes a VPN?

  1. A method for open and unrestricted internet access

  2. A tool that only enhances data storage

  3. A secure means of connecting to a private network

  4. A program for displaying multimedia content

The correct answer is: A secure means of connecting to a private network

A VPN, or Virtual Private Network, is fundamentally a secure means of connecting to a private network. This technology creates an encrypted tunnel for data to travel through, allowing users to securely access a private network over the internet. This is highly beneficial in scenarios such as remote work, where employees need to access company resources safely from outside the office. The encryption provided by a VPN ensures that sensitive information is protected from potential eavesdroppers. The other options do not accurately describe what a VPN does. The first option suggests that a VPN is primarily about open and unrestricted internet access, which misrepresents its main function focused on security and privacy. The second option implies that a VPN solely enhances data storage, which is not the case; its primary purpose is to secure data in transit rather than storing it. Lastly, the fourth option inaccurately describes a VPN as a program for displaying multimedia content, which is unrelated to the core functions of a VPN that involve network security and private access.
